The Lafarge-Wapco has been rated among the top three contributors to the mining industry’s social expenditure in 2020 with N1.26 billion.

This is contained in a statement by Mrs. Ginikanwa Frank-Durugbor, the Head, of Corporate Communications, on Monday in Lagos.

Frank-Durugbor said that the rating was documented in the Nigeria Extractive Industries Transparency Initiative (NEITI) latest report on the Nigerian mining industry.

She said that Dangote during the period paid N2.18 billion, representing 56.36 percent trailed by Lafarge-Wapco with N1.26 billion, while First Patriots paid N219.9 million.

 

According to her, the NEITI report listed Dangote Plc, Lafarge-Wapco, and First Patriots as the three out of the 29 entities that submitted their social spending during the period under review.

She said that the top three companies accounted for 94.6 percent of the total N3.89 billion social expenditure in the mining sector in 2020.

 

Frank-Durugbor added that Lafarge-Wapco's contribution represented 32.57 percent of the entire contribution to the mining industry’s social expenditure in 2020.

Lafarge Africa Plc, a leading sub-Saharan Africa building solutions company is a member of Holcim Ltd., a world leader in building solutions.
